Share via


XmlNodeList Classe

Definição

Descreve uma coleção de nós.

public ref class XmlNodeList sealed : IIterable<IXmlNode ^>, IVectorView<IXmlNode ^>
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
class XmlNodeList final : IIterable<IXmlNode>, IVectorView<IXmlNode>
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
public sealed class XmlNodeList : IEnumerable<IXmlNode>, IReadOnlyList<IXmlNode>
Public NotInheritable Class XmlNodeList
Implements IEnumerable(Of IXmlNode), IReadOnlyList(Of IXmlNode)
Herança
Object Platform::Object IInspectable XmlNodeList
Atributos
Implementações

Requisitos do Windows

Família de dispositivos
Windows 10 (introduzida na 10.0.10240.0)
API contract
Windows.Foundation.UniversalApiContract (introduzida na v1.0)

Comentários

Listas de membros da coleção

Para JavaScript, XmlNodeList tem os membros mostrados nas listas de membros. Além disso, XmlNodeList dá suporte a membros de Array.prototype e ao uso de um índice para acessar itens.

Enumerando a coleção em C# ou Microsoft Visual Basic

XmlNodeList é enumerável, portanto, você pode usar a sintaxe específica da linguagem, como foreach em C# para enumerar os itens na coleção. O compilador faz a conversão de tipo para você e você não precisará converter IEnumerable<IXmlNode> explicitamente. Se você precisar converter explicitamente, por exemplo, se quiser chamar GetEnumerator, converta para IEnumerable<T> com uma restrição IXmlNode .

Propriedades

Length

Obtém o comprimento da lista.

Size

Obtém o número de elementos na exibição de vetor.

Métodos

First()

Retorna um iterador que itera sobre os itens na coleção.

GetAt(UInt32)

Retorna o item no índice especificado na exibição de vetor.

GetMany(UInt32, IXmlNode[])

Retorna os itens que começam no índice especificado da exibição de vetor.

IndexOf(IXmlNode, UInt32)

Retorna o índice de um item especificado no vetor.

Item(UInt32)

Retorna o item na lista no índice especificado.

Aplica-se a